Please i have gotren the flax seeds almond seed and sunflower seeds please how do i eat it
You can use a coffee grinder or a food processor to grind whole seeds...and add some(like a tbsp) to your breakfast cereal. You can also add some to your mayonnaise when making salads or sandwich. For Almonds you can simply snack on them
@@lindsaychrisharmony . Thanks so much I also got chia seed.. please do I have to soak over night before grinding this seeds? To store in jar?
@@Evangelist_EstherEyituoyo No...you don't soak before grinding..and when you grind, and then keep refrigerated cos you don't want the oil in the flaxseed for example to go rancid. Feel free to add in small quantity your smoothies as well
